Thailand Eyes 18% US Import Tariffs in Latest Negotiation with Trump Administration

The Minister of Commerce has announced that Pichai Chunhavajira, Thailand’s Minister of Finance, made a video conference with the United States Trade Representative on July 16 to propose new concessions to the U.S.

The report details a proposal for additional tens of thousands of import categories that Thailand will offer the U.S. with zero tariffs. In exchange, the negotiation team proposed the Trump Administration to lower import tariffs of Thai products to 18%, a level that would make Thailand able to compete with Vietnam and Indonesia that received 20% and 19% tariffs, respectively.
